    So in the 4 times I've fed him since I've had him he's been fed in a separate enclosure with no substrate. This time I decided to pre-scent and put it in his enclosure. After pre-scenting i opened his tub and just tossed the mouse directly into his hide. It took him LESS than 3 seconds to to figure out it was food, strike once, and then coil. I see a lot about people having feeding problems, and I know im definitely not the most knowledgeable, but i just thought "Hey.. dont mice wonder around sometimes? So why wouldn't they ever get unlucky and hit a hole with a snake in it? So I tried it out, and got a sweet feeding response.
